Chapter 928: The First of the Four Famous Generals of the Warring States Period
After seeing King Qin Huiwen's attitude, Prince Fusu of Qin secretly breathed a sigh of relief.
Fortunately, his grandfather is still very reasonable. If he really encounters that kind of old stubborn, or in other words, someone who relies on his ancestral status to dominate, Fusu will be in a dilemma.
"Okay, I believe General Meng has already mobilized his army by this time. My grandson will order them to go to your grandfather's day."
King Qin Huiwen Yingsi vaguely noticed Fusu's worry, smiled slightly, turned his head and looked into the distance, and said leisurely:
"Fusu, whatever you and your father want to do, just do it. In my eyes, there are only six countries and only the world."
"But you are different. Each one of you has become a god. I am an ancestor and can wake up laughing from my dreams in the middle of the night. How can I stand in the way?"
"Everything is for Da Qin!"
Prince Yingdang also nodded in agreement.
Seeing this scene, Prince Fusu of Qin Dynasty bowed to King Qin Huiwen and said:
"My grandson thanks my grandfather for his consideration."
Subsequently.
With a thought in his mind, Fusu raised the space-time boat, took the two of them, and flew to the military camp outside Xianyang City.
"buzz"
There seemed to be a vast black sea in the sky. When he flew closer, he realized that it was Qin Rui Shi who was wearing armor and could not see the end at a glance.
And in the sky above the 100,000-strong army, a small seal flickered faintly, exuding a terrifying aura.
King Qin Huiwen pointed to the small seal with some enlightenment in his heart and asked:
"Fusu, what's that word?"
After Prince Fusu of the Qin Dynasty handed over a space-time boat to General Meng Tian, he said in a deep voice:
"Qin"
King Qin Huiwen Yingsi nodded with a smile on his face and praised:
"Okay, okay. I feel a little ashamed that my descendants are so impressive."
"Dang'er, stop hanging around in front of your father. Go and follow General Meng. Anyone in the court who dares to oppose...kill!"
I have long wanted to test how strong I am now. After hearing this, I said with great excitement:
"My son, take your orders!"
Not long after.
After getting ready for the expedition, General Meng Tian set up the time boat.
"buzz"
A huge space crack appeared that seemed to split the sky into two.
"shhhhhh"
The next second, a black ocean composed of one hundred thousand Qin Rui soldiers flew into the space crack in an orderly manner.

In the chat group.
Emperor Wu of Wei Cao Cao: Among the four generals of the Warring States Period, in Yigu's opinion, Wu'an Jun Bai Qi can be the leader of the four generals.
Emperor Wu of Wei Cao Cao: In the battle of Yique, he defeated the 240,000 combined troops of Wei and Han and completely cleared the way for the Qin army to advance eastward.
Emperor Wu of Wei Cao Cao: In the battle against Chu, he captured Yingcheng, the capital of Chu, and in the battle at Changping, he severely damaged the state of Zhao...
Song Taizong Zhao Guangyi: Cao Cao, when will you change your attitude of cherishing generals as much as life?
Song Taizong Zhao Guangyi: However, Bai Qi, Lord Wu'an, did have outstanding military exploits. He served as the commander-in-chief of the Qin army for more than thirty years and attacked more than seventy cities. Zhu Jianshen, Emperor Xianzong of the Ming Dynasty, said: "If you can raise soldiers, you will be able to defeat them in battle and gather the people in peace, so they were named Wu'an."
Ming Xianzong Zhu Jianshen: Bai Qi is indeed a famous general of his generation.
Ming Yingzong Zhu Qizhen: So this is what Lord Wu An meant? Isn't this the same as champions and brave champions of the three armies?
Song Gaozong Zhao Gou: Haha, when I talk about Bai Qi, I think of the talkative Zhao Kuo.
Emperor Yang Guang of Sui Dynasty: Is Zhao Kuo a waste? Not necessarily~
Ming Yingzong Zhu Qizhen: What? Emperor Yang of Sui Dynasty, do you think Zhao Kuo is a famous general?
Yang Guang, Emperor Yang of the Sui Dynasty: After him, it is easy to judge his merits and demerits, but in his position, it is difficult to do what he did.
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: Before the Changping War, the Qin and Zhao armies were in a stalemate for three years. The Qin army lost troops and generals, but the Zhao state was not much better. If the stalemate continued, the Zhao state would be out of food and grass.
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: Therefore, King Zhao wanted to end the war as soon as possible than King Qin. In addition, Zhao She defeated the Qin army in a battle with Yan, which made King Zhao feel lucky.
Emperor Yang Guang of Sui Dynasty: If the whole country fights, it may not be impossible to defeat Qin, so King Zhao will replace Lian Po with Zhao Kuo as general.
Zhu Qizhen, Emperor Yingzong of the Ming Dynasty: Huh, even if you say a thousand words, Zhao Kuo still lost.
Zhu Qizhen, Emperor Yingzong of the Ming Dynasty: How can a mere defeated general be worthy of such praise from you, Emperor Yang of the Sui Dynasty?
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: Listen to what I say, the food road is cut off, the head and tail are separated, and the Zhao army can only build barriers to hold on.
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: After being without food for forty-six days, starving, shaken in military morale, and even killing each other, Zhao Kuo dared to gather an army to break through.
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: In the end, he could not go out. Zhao Kuo personally led his elite troops to fight and was shot dead by the Qin army.
Emperor Yang of the Sui Dynasty Yang Guang: Qizhen, if it were you, I'm afraid you would have surrendered early in the morning, right?
Li Chen, Emperor Xuanzong of the Tang Dynasty: I read historical records and found that the Qin State was seriously injured because of this battle.
Tang Xuanzong Li Chen: King Qin Zhaoxiang recruited all men over the age of fifteen from Hedong of Qin State to participate in the war, and even went to Hanoi to supervise the war.
Li Chen, Xuanzong of the Tang Dynasty: In the battle of Changping, Zhao State fought with all its strength, so why not Qin State?
Emperor Yuan of Wei Cao Huan: Bai Qi, Lord of Wu'an, was more ruthless than Zhang Xun. He killed all the Zhao soldiers, leaving only 240 young soldiers to return to Zhao to report the news.
Cao Huan, Emperor Yuan of Wei: In the battle of Changping, the Qin army killed and encircled the Zhao army, totaling 450,000 people.
Cao Huan, Emperor Yuan of Wei: From then on, the vitality of Zhao State was seriously damaged and it was unable to recover.
Zhao Gou, Emperor Gaozong of the Song Dynasty: Then Cao Cao was so happy? At that time, the State of Zhao was simply a country of girls!
Emperor Wu of Wei Cao Cao:...
Emperor Wei Yuan Cao Huan:...
Ming Xingzong Zhu Biao:...
Sima Zhong, Emperor Hui of Jin Dynasty: Hey, I read historical records that King Qin Zhaoxiang wanted Bai Qi to lead an army to attack Handan, but Bai Qi repeatedly refused, and was sentenced to death.
Jin Hui Emperor Sima Zhong: But why doesn't Bai Qi go? He is a famous general who has never been defeated in his life!
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: Haha, Emperor Hui of the Jin Dynasty, you don’t think about it carefully. Bai Qi fought in Changping and killed hundreds of thousands of Zhao soldiers.
Emperor Yang Guang of the Sui Dynasty: How could Bai Qi dare to lead his troops to attack Zhao in such a bloody feud?
Ming Yingzong Zhu Qizhen: Huh? Is that so? Could it be that Bai Qi felt that he could not conquer Handan and was afraid of losing his reputation of never losing in his life?
Zhao Gou, Emperor Gaozong of the Song Dynasty: What? In my opinion, Bai Qi clearly has a counter-intention.
Song Gaozong Zhao Gou: Do you think about Bai Qi's outstanding military exploits? If the Zhao State is really destroyed again, there will be no seal, no advancement, and no advancement, Bai Qi will only have the option of raising an army to rebel.
Liu Bang, the great ancestor of the Han Dynasty: Why can't it be that King Zhaoxiang of Qin has lost all his birds and hidden his good bows?
Zhu Youtang, Emperor Xiaozong of the Ming Dynasty: Haha, Wan Yangou, do you think all the famous generals have objections now?
Ming Sizong Zhu Youjian: In fact, this is because King Qin Zhaoxiang was too arrogant. If Bai Qi had been allowed to continue attacking Zhao after the battle of Changping, there would not have been so many things.
Zhu Youjian, Emperor Sizong of the Ming Dynasty, said: It is all the fault of Qin Yinghou Fan Sui for falling into the Su Dynasty's alienation plan.
Zhao Kuangyin, Emperor Taizu of the Song Dynasty: This is the fate of generals who are at odds with each other.
Song Taizong Zhao Guangyi: Who made Bai Qi keep claiming to be sick?
